Express, an un-opiniated, minimalistic backend web framework for node js, Its is famous for its robust routing, high performance and its wide spread adoption. It was created by TJ Holloway-Chuck, and it was inspired by ruby web framework, Sinatra. It is relatively minimal and follows configuration over convention. This Video Series is Inspired By Fireship.io. Ruby on Rails, or Rails, is a server-side web application framework written in Ruby. Rails is a model-view-controller framework, providing default structures for a database, a web service, and web pages. J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) is a lightweight data-interchange format. It is easy for humans to read and write. It is easy for machines to parse and generate. It is based on a subset of the JavaScript Programming Language Standard ECMA-262 3rd Edition - December 1999.
